Hiking 90 Miles in Picos de Europa Spain

Hiking alone in Spain early October
Hiking guide and map - • Video
00:00 Day 1 - Fuente De to Sotres (17 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
6:15 Day 2 - Sotres to Cantu Collugos (15 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
10:05 Day 3 - Cantu Collugos to Cain de Valdeon (20 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
12:18 Day 4 - Cain de Valdeon to Pico Conjurtao (10 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
14:49 Day 5 - Pico Conjurtao to Refugio de Vegabano (15 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
17:17 Day 6 - Refugio de Vegabano to Refugio Collado Jermoso (14 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
18:51 Day 7 - Refugio Collado Jermoso to Fuente De (6 miles) www.alltrails.com/explore/rec...
